Juan Martinez Montanes Juan Martinez Montanes
Montañés, Juan Martínez (bapt. Alcalá la Real, nr. Granada, 16 Mar. 1568; d Seville, 18 June 1649). The greatest Spanish sculptor of the 17th century, known as ‘el dios de la madera’ (the god of wood) because of his mastery as a carver. He was active mainly in... Read more
Gregorio Martinez Sierra Gregorio Martinez Sierra
Gregorio Martínez Sierra , 1881-1947, Spanish dramatist, novelist, and poet. His masterpiece is Canción de cuna (1911, tr. The Cradle Song, 1917), but he is also known for his tale El amor brujo, which is the subject of a ballet set to music by Manuel de Falla. In addition to... Read more

Jacinto Benavente y Martinez Jacinto Benavente y Martinez
Jacinto Benavente y Martínez , 1866-1954, Spanish dramatist, b. Madrid. He was awarded the 1922 Nobel Prize in Literature. His best-known play is Los intereses creados (1907, tr. Bonds of Interest, 1917), a farce written on the pattern of the Italian commedia dell'arte. In 1916 he wrote... Read more
